Miners trapped underground for hours after record earthquake near Orange, NSW

A 4.5 magnitude earthquake trapped miners for hours at the Cadia underground gold mine near Orange, NSW on Tuesday evening. All workers were safely rescued with one minor injury reported. The quake was the largest recorded in the area, according to Geoscience Australia, prompting inspections and halting mining operations.
